Chester Arthur Burnett (June 10, 1910 January 10, 1976), known as Howlin' Wolf, was an African American Chicago blues singer, guitarist and harmonica player, from Mississippi. With a booming voice and looming physical presence, he is one of the bestknown Chicago blues artists. Willie Dixon's songs have been recorded by artists as diverse as Bob Dylan, Jimi Hendrix, the Rolling Stones and Led Zeppelin, but there is little doubt that Howlin' Wolf was the finest interpreter. In the history of the blues, there has never been anyone quite like the Howlin' Wolf. Six foot three and close to 300 pounds in his salad days, the Wolf was the primal force of the music spun out to its ultimate conclusion. The London Howlin Wolf Sessions album (which became his best selling record), recorded at Londons Olympic Studios, for example, saw him taking dialysis treatments in the studio between takes. Wolfs last performance was in November 1975 at the Chicago Amphitheater.
